"[4] In a 2013 interview with The Guardian, DJ EZ listed "RipGroove" as one of his favourite tracks: "Still going strong, a mainstay in my sets for 15 years now.

[7] Mixmag included "RipGroove" in their lists of "The 15 Best Speed Garage Records Released in '97 and '98" in 2018[8] and "The Best Basslines in Dance Music" in 2020.

[10] Redbull.com included the song in their "Honorable mentions" list of "underground UK garage classics that still sound fresh today".

[11] Rolling Stone ranked it number 189 in their list of the "200 Greatest Dance Songs of All Time" in 2022.
